As a gesture of goodwill, Armenia and Azerbaijan released prisoners of war from each of the republics: Baku released 32 Armenian servicemen, Yerevan released two Azerbaijani soldiers.


According to Sputnik Armenia, this is stated in a joint statement by the offices of the Prime Minister of Armenia and the President of Azerbaijan.

At the same time, Sputnik Azerbaijan notes that of the 32 persons transferred to Armenia, 26 were arrested in December 2020 in the Hadrut region, and the remaining six were detained at the border at different times.

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ev said earlier that Azerbaijan does not want a war with Armenia, there should be guarantees in this regard.

On December 5, the normalization of relations between Yerevan and Baku was the topic of talks between the Foreign Ministers of Russia and Azerbaijan, Sergey Lavrov and Jeyhun Bayramov.
